Review Craft
Review Craft is a portable Agent Skill for evidence-driven engineering review. It helps an agent understand a repository, account for review coverage, validate candidate findings, choose proportionate remediation, and preserve well-designed code instead of rewarding issue count.

Product boundary
skills/review-craft/is the only installable product.- The same inline Skill contract is designed for Codex CLI, Claude Code, Pi, and Grok. It does not require subagents, agent teams, forked context, or a host-private orchestration API.
- A bounded, read-only review is the default path.
- The bundled Python runtime is optional. Use it only for an explicitly requested canonical review, deterministic artifact validation, authorized fix verification, or delivery attestation.
- Review Craft never edits a target repository. An authorized implementation uses the host's normal editing tools; the runtime only prepares and validates external evidence.
- Quick PRs and small diffs belong to the host's native review workflow. Visual design and deep security work belong to dedicated workflows.
- Review Craft does not claim that one model, host, prompt, or Skill is universally superior.
Workflows
Bounded review
Use the bounded path for one small, completely readable scope that needs one evidence-backed
finding or decision. It does not create canonical artifacts or a numeric score and does not
run doctor or preflight by default.
If the scope stops being bounded, narrow it or report the evidence gap. Do not automatically upgrade the request to the canonical workflow.
Valid outcomes include KEEP, CLEAN_UP, DEFER, MEASURE, and DOCUMENT. A no-finding
result still needs evidence explaining why the inspected behavior is appropriate.
Canonical review
Use the optional canonical workflow only when the user explicitly requests repository-wide
coverage, a diff or focus artifact, a deterministic score, or high-assurance evidence.
It provides:
- a Project Quality Model grounded in actual goals and non-goals;
- deterministic per-file coverage accounting;
- a candidate ledger separate from validated findings;
- independent severity and remediation priority;
- evidence-gated scoring and deterministic report generation;
- migration, compatibility, rollback, and verification gates for destructive decisions;
- immutable fix attempts and portable delivery attestations.
Canonical assurance levels remain:
fast: budgeted, provisional, and capped at E2;standard: complete configured scope, validated candidates, and deterministic artifacts;assured: E3+ evidence plus independent registered verification for every finding.
Remediation and delivery
Review findings do not authorize edits. After the user explicitly selects findings, the runtime can bind a fix plan, capture immutable verification attempts, validate the lineage, and attest a committed delivery. Push and GitHub Actions proof require explicit CLI options.

Protocol compatibility
| Workflow | Current protocol | Historical support | Write behavior |
| --- | --- | --- | --- |
| Review | review-craft.run.v5 | sealed run.v4 and run.v3 validation | writes v5 only |
| Fix attempt | review-craft.fix-attempt.v1 | n/a | immutable attempt directories |
| Legacy fix | review-craft.fix.v1 | validation and compatibility | compatibility path only |
| Delivery | review-craft.delivery.v2 | delivery.v1 | writes v2 for attempt lineage |
Historical artifacts are validated under their published semantics and are never silently
upgraded or reinterpreted. See
protocol-lifecycle.md.
Current run.v5 validation also seals the coverage denominator against the canonical source
projection: every inventory-owned field in coverage.files must match the live, content-
bound inventory one-to-one. Review dispositions, reasons, and evidence references remain
authorable review state. This stronger binding is not backported into frozen run.v3 or
run.v4 validation semantics.

Host compatibility acceptance
Static contracts prove package layout and standard metadata, not actual host invocation. Before publishing an unqualified compatibility claim for a release candidate:
- extract the exact same candidate package for all hosts;
- explicitly invoke Review Craft once in Codex, Claude Code, Pi, and Grok;
- restrict each run to read/search tools and one bounded fixture;
- require one evidence-backed disposition and an unchanged target hash/Git state;
- record host version, package SHA-256, date, and
PASSorUNVERIFIEDoutside Git.
Do not compare models, repeat a matrix, or turn a timeout into a new adapter platform. If one host cannot complete the smoke, mark that host unverified and narrow the release claim.
